COST OF SOLAR BATTERIES DELAWARE: THEIR WELL-INFORMED STAFF IS PREPARED TO ADDRESS ALL YOUR CONCERNS



Delaware Renewable Energy: They direct you through the offered solar refunds customized for Delaware locals

Delaware Renewable Energy Plans: Examining Solar Energy Alternatives in the First State Utilizing renewable energy sources in the First State uses a range of possibilities for both domestic and business sectors. Integrating photovoltaic systems into existing infrastructures allows homeowner to greatly decrease their carbon footprint and enhance th

read more